OKANOGAN – Okanogan County Treasurer Leah McCormack is reminding taxpayers that the last half of their Okanogan County property taxes and their irrigation assessments are due by Oct. 31. Payments are due or must be postmarked by the last day of this month or interest and penalties will start accruing on Tuesday, Nov. 1, said McCormack. Those that are mailing their taxes or assessments should send their payments to: Okanogan County Treasurer, P.O. Box 111, Okanogan, WA. 98840. To pay by credit card go to http://www.officialpayments.com/index.jsp or call 800-272-9829 and be sure to have the jurisdiction number, 5633, tax amount and parcel number(s) you are paying, said McCormack. At this time the county treasurer’s office does not accept credit/debit cards at the office in Okanogan.
